Binding
In vitro binding affinity towards 5-hydroxytryptamine 2 receptor in rat striatal membranes by [3H]ketanserin displacement.

Publication

Examination of the D2/5-HT2 affinity ratios of resolved 5,6,7,8,9,10-hexahydro-7,10-iminocyclohept[b]indoles: an enantioselective approach toward the design of potential atypical antipsychotics.
Mewshaw RE, Abreu ME, Silverman LS, Mathew RM, Tiffany CW, Bailey MA, Karbon EW, Ferkany JW, Kaiser C.
J Med Chem (1993) 36 : 3073 -3076
